| 
							
							
								 fionnoh | ad6c1c0c4e | The basics of what is needed in Grid and Hadrons for the A2A class and module, with none of the contraction or MF code. | 2018-07-30 18:40:50 +01:00 |  | 
			
				
					|  | 485207901b | Merge branch 'develop' into feature/hadrons | 2018-06-22 16:15:32 +02:00 |  | 
			
				
					| 
							
							
								 paboyle | 5dfd216a34 | Better thread safety | 2018-06-04 21:08:44 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| c2e8d0aa88 | Solve g++ problem on the lanczos test | 2018-06-04 18:34:15 +01:00 |  | 
			
				
					|  | 200d35b38a | Merge branch 'develop' into feature/hadrons | 2018-05-28 11:52:47 +02: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 7fbbb31a50 | Merge branch 'develop' into feature/staggered-comms-compute Conflicts:
	lib/qcd/action/fermion/ImprovedStaggeredFermion.cc | 2018-05-21 13:07:29 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 68c028b0a6 | Comment | 2018-05-21 12:54:25 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 9ada378e38 | Add timing | 2018-05-04 10:58:01 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 587bfcc0f4 | Add Timing | 2018-05-03 12:10:31 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 4f4181c54a | Merge branch 'feature/staggered-comms-compute' of https://github.com/paboyle/Grid into feature/staggered-comms-compute | 2018-05-02 14:59:13 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 441ad7498d | add Iterative counter | 2018-05-02 14:21:30 +01:00 |  | 
			
				
					|  | ca639c195f | Merge branch 'develop' into feature/hadrons | 2018-05-01 14:07:32 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| b27f0e5a53 | Control over IO | 2018-04-27 07:50:15 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 75e4483407 | Stronger convergence test | 2018-04-27 07:49:57 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 96272f3841 | Merge staggered fix linear operator and reduction | 2018-04-26 10:33:19 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 1c64ee926e | Faster staggered operator with m^2 term trivial used | 2018-04-26 10:17:49 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 3e125c5b61 | Faster linalg on CG optimised against staggered Sum overhead is bigger for staggered | 2018-04-26 10:07:19 +01:00 |  | 
			
				
					|  | 68e6a58f12 | Hadrons: several Lanczos fixes and improvements | 2018-04-03 17:42:21 +01:00 |  | 
			
				
					|  | d516938707 | Hadrons: eigen packs I/O and deflation interface | 2018-03-14 14:55:47 +00:00 |  | 
			
				
					|  | f32555dcc5 | Merge branch 'develop' into feature/hadrons | 2018-03-03 15:31:52 +00:00 |  | 
			
				
					| 
							
							
								 Fionn O hOgain | 2e88408f5c | Some changes needed for deflation interface | 2018-03-02 22:27:41 +00:00 |  | 
			
				
					|  | 83a101db83 | Hadrons: more LCL fixes | 2018-03-02 11:05:02 +00:00 |  | 
			
				
					|  | 6ec42b4b82 | LCL: external storage fix | 2018-03-01 12:27:29 +00: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 0f468e2179 | OverlappedComm for Staggered 5D and 4D. | 2018-02-22 12:50:09 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| 559a501140 | Deflation interface for solvers | 2018-02-20 14:29:08 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| 945684c470 | updates for deflation in the RB solver | 2018-02-20 14:28:38 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| c96483e3bd | Whitespace only change | 2018-02-13 11:39:07 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| ae31a6a760 | Move deflate to right class | 2018-02-13 02:11:37 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| dd8f2a64fe | INterface to suit hadrons on Lanczos | 2018-02-13 02:08:49 +00:00 |  | 
			
				
					| 
							
							
								 Guido Cossu | 3923683e9b | Updating the feature/clover branch with the newest Hadron package | 2018-01-12 13:35:51 +00:00 |  | 
			
				
					| 
							
							
								 azusayamaguchi | e55397bc13 | Staggerd cg | 2017-11-24 14:18:30 +00:00 |  | 
			
				
					| 
							
							
								 fionnoh | 1d7ccc6b2c | Declaring virtual functions as pure virtual functions. | 2017-11-09 19:46:57 +00: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 9b8d1cc3da | Staggered Schur decomposed matrix norm changed to not be the Schur anymore :( Carleton wanted this for multimass / multishift | 2017-11-07 14:48:45 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| 360efd0088 | Improved treatment of reverse asked for by chris. Truncate the basis.
Power method renormalises | 2017-11-02 22:05:31 +00:00 |  | 
			
				
					| 
							
							
								 Guido Cossu | 8e057721a9 | Anisotropic Clover term written and tested | 2017-11-01 12:50:54 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| fe4d9b003c | More digits | 2017-10-30 00:04:47 +00:00 |  | 
			
				
					| 
							
							
								 paboyle | 84b441800f | Merge branch 'develop' into feature/lanczos-reorg | 2017-10-27 14:21:38 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| f96c800d25 | Passes reload of coarse basis | 2017-10-27 09:43:22 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 32a52d7583 | Move the local coherence lanczos into algorithms. Keep the I/O in the tester. Other people can copy this method to write other I/O formats. | 2017-10-27 09:04:31 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 0c4ddaea0b | Cleaning up | 2017-10-26 23:31:46 +01:00 |  | 
			
				
					| 
							
							
								 Azusa Yamaguchi | 034de160bf | Staggered updates : Schur fixed and added a unit test for Test_staggered_cg_schur.cc giving stronger check | 2017-10-26 20:58:46 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 31f99574fa | Moving these out of algorithms | 2017-10-26 07:47:42 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| a34c8a2961 | Update to IRL; getting close to the structure I would like. | 2017-10-26 07:45:56 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| f6c3f6bf2d | XML serialisation of parms and initialise from parms object | 2017-10-25 23:47:59 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| d83868fdbb | Identity linear op added -- useful in circumstances where a linear op may or may not be needed. Supply a trivial one if not needed | 2017-10-25 23:47:10 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 303e0b927d | Improvements for coarse grid compressed lanczos | 2017-10-25 23:46:33 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| e325929851 | ALl codes compile against the new Lanczos call signature | 2017-10-13 14:02:43 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 47af3565f4 | Logging improvement; reunified the Lanczos codes | 2017-10-13 13:23:07 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 4b4d187935 | Reunified the Lanczos implementations | 2017-10-13 13:22:44 +01:00 |  | 
			
				
					| 
							
							
								 paboyle | 9aff354ab5 | Final version prior to reunification | 2017-10-13 13:22:26 +01:00 |  |